Parents house is currently on standard broadband....13Mbps down 1 up type thing.
Infinity is now available at their exchange so going to upgrade to that.
Will they lose the standard bb they’ve got just now until the fibre is sorted out or would one be switched off then the fibre switched on, on the same day?
 
Still not fibre, it's just marketing nonsense, It's VDSL over copper.

So it should be a straightforward upgrade.
 
I think the “Fibre 1” package is cheaper than what they’re on just now.
Biggest reason is to get unlimited tho....they have 50GB limit just now
 
It should be a seamless transition.

If you are getting a new router then plugging that in and booting it up should be all the downtime you'll get.
 
It can go off for a bit, mine did last time I changed from ADSL to 'fibre'. They do advise that it can be anytime upto midnight on the day of switch, this is just to cover their backsides though and so you dont call till the next day. In my experience its only really ever 'off' for a few minutes before it switches over.
